“…The maximum loads in compression that were recorded, in the present study, for flowable bulk‐fill (SDR) and fiber‐reinforced (everX) composites are in line with those reported in a similar study by Ö zyürek et al . , who utilized the same materials to restore endodontically treated teeth. It was observed that even though the fiber‐reinforced composite groups did not demonstrate the highest fracture loads, they had fractures that could be more easily restored .…”
